SCF is benefitting from share buybacks. Click here to read more: https://tinyurl.com/4kfyent4
Kepler Trust Intelligence
30 January 2026
Kepler Trust Intelligence
29 January 2026
Kepler Trust Intelligence
29 January 2026
Kepler Trust Intelligence
28 January 2026
Kepler Trust Intelligence
28 January 2026
Loading...